Abstract

This programme discloses a kind of high voltage power distributing cabinet of high pressure transmission & distribution electrical domain;Including cabinet body and lifting device, lifting device includes pedestal and transmission group, and transmission group includes swing rod, slide bar, connecting rod and the first rotating bar and the second rotating bar being rotatably connected on pedestal;Eccentric wheel and the driving counter-rotational driving member of the second rotating bar are fixedly connected in first rotating bar;One end of connecting rod is socketed on eccentric wheel, and the other end and slide bar of connecting rod are rotatablely connected, the rotation connection of the other end and swing rod of slide bar;Cam is fixedly connected in second rotating bar, cam is equipped with cam path, is fixedly connected with gag lever post on swing rod, the other end of gag lever post is located in cam path;Second rotating bar is connected with motor, and cabinet body is connected to the one end of swing rod far from slide bar, and vertical sliding is connected with floating plate on the outer wall of cabinet body, and the pressure switch for controlling motor on-off is additionally provided on cabinet body.High voltage power distributing cabinet in this programme can effectively avoid the case where being flooded by rainwater.

A kind of high voltage power distributing cabinet
Technical field
The invention belongs to high pressure transmission & distribution electrical domain, in particular to a kind of high voltage power distributing cabinet.
Background technique
High voltage power distributing cabinet refers to for playing on-off, control in electric system power generation, transmission of electricity, distribution, electric energy conversion and consumption Or the effects of protection, voltage class mainly include high-voltage circuitbreaker, high voltage isolator in the electric equipment products of 3.6kV~550kV With earthing switch, high voltage load switch, high pressure automatic reclosing and sectionaliser, high-voltage actuating mechanism, high voltage explosion-proof power distribution device etc. Original part.
In use, there is partial high pressure power distribution cabinet that can be applied to the place that basement, tunnel etc. are lower than ground.It is meeting When to heavy rain, basement or tunnel ponding may result in, and then flood high voltage power distributing cabinet;It is powered off so as to cause partial region, More seriously, it since high voltage power distributing cabinet is equipped with higher voltage, may result in electric leakage when flooding, in turn result in serious Casualties.
In response to this, the method currently taken is generally the bottom of cabinet bulk setting floating material in high voltage power distributing cabinet.Such as Application No. is the patents of " CN201420233063.7 " to disclose: protected against the effects of immersion power distribution cabinet, including cabinet body, and bottom of cabinet bulk is equipped with top Be open soft waterproof cover, and waterproof cover is equipped with floating ring, and the height of floating ring is lower than the height of waterproof cover opening.It passes through setting Power distribution cabinet is lifted by the buoyancy of water flow when amount of rainfall is excessive, forms water flow, swims in it by waterproof cover and floating ring On the water surface;Power distribution cabinet is with the impact force action that in water flow flotation process, the various cables in power distribution cabinet are continuously applied in water flow It is easy to be pulled off;Secondly as waterproof cover and floating ring will generate biggish buoyancy, necessarily selected in selection foam, The light materials such as plastics, while waterproof cover and floating ring and water flow being needed to have biggish contact area, therefore, the two is met with It is easier to be impacted and damaged again when water flow, and then influences its normal use.
Summary of the invention
The invention is intended to provide a kind of high voltage power distributing cabinet, existed with solving existing waterproof power distribution cabinet by flotation gears such as foams Floating on water causes power distribution cabinet to be easy the problem easily damaged in water surface movable or flotation gear.
One of this programme high voltage power distributing cabinet, including cabinet body, the cabinet body are fixedly connected with lifting device, lifting device Including pedestal and transmission group, motor is fixedly connected at the top of pedestal;The transmission group includes swing rod, slide bar, connecting rod and rotation The first rotating bar and the second rotating bar being connected on pedestal;The central axes of first rotating bar and the second rotating bar are not in same water Plane and vertical plane are fixedly connected with eccentric wheel in the first rotating bar and drive the counter-rotational transmission of the second rotating bar Part;One end of the connecting rod is socketed on eccentric wheel, and the other end of connecting rod and described slide bar one end are rotatablely connected, on the pedestal Equipped with the limit plate that restriction slide bar is slided in vertical direction, the other end of the slide bar and one end of swing rod are rotatablely connected;It is described Cam is fixedly connected in second rotating bar, cam is equipped with cam path, is fixedly connected with gag lever post, gag lever post on the swing rod The other end be located in the cam path;Second rotating bar is connected with the motor of its rotation of driving, and the cabinet body is detachable It is connected to the one end of the swing rod far from slide bar, vertical sliding is connected with floating plate on the outer wall of cabinet body, also sets on the cabinet body There is the pressure switch for controlling motor on-off, pressure switch includes the pressure end for receiving pressure, pressure end and the drift The upper end face contact of kickboard.
The working principle of this programme and its utility model has the advantages that in use, setting pressure switch pressure value, pedestal is fixed on Ground is fixed on the ground high voltage power distributing cabinet by pedestal;Reverse starting motor, motor drive the cam in the second rotating bar Rotation, in the rotation of the second rotating bar, under the action of driving member, the first rotating bar is rotated forward, and the first rotating bar drives inclined The rotation of heart wheel, eccentric wheel drive the connecting rod for being socketed in its outside to rise in certain altitude range, band in connecting rod uphill process Moving slide-bar rises, and then one end decline for promoting swing rod to connect with slide bar;Until cabinet body and ground face contact.When basement or tunnel When accumulated rain water, floating plate swims on the water surface and acts on the pressure end with pressure switch, when the extruding force that pressure end is subject to is big When set pressure value, pressure switch is connected;So that motor forward direction starts;Motor drives convex in the second rotating bar Wheel rotation, in the rotation of the second rotating bar, under the action of driving member, the first rotating bar is rotated forward, and the first rotating bar drives Eccentric wheel rotation, eccentric wheel drive the connecting rod for being socketed in its outside to decline in certain altitude range, during connecting rod decline One end that band moving slide-bar declines, and then swing rod is promoted to connect with slide bar rises.In addition, the limit in cam rotation process, on swing rod Position bar is limited in cam path, and opposite swing posture is presented with one end of swing rod connection slide bar;That is: swing rod connects slide bar One end when being in low level, the other end of swing rod is in a high position, causes the cabinet body being fixed on swing rod to be detached from ground and is located at water On face, so that cabinet body be prevented to be flooded by rainwater.Component due to being used to support cabinet body in this programme is rigid element, no It is easy to damage;It is small in the location variation of horizontal plane simultaneously during driving cabinet body to rise, in the location variation of vertical plane Greatly;Avoid the case where cable is pullled by transition.And floating plate is only needed to switch raw material and be squeezed, and bear Pressure is smaller;The control to motor on-off can be realized in lesser floating force.
Further, the swing rod is rotatably connected to stripper plate close to one end of slide bar;Gas is fixedly connected on the pedestal Capsule, the bottom of the cabinet body and the bottom of stripper plate are contacted with the upper surface of air bag.By the way that stripper plate is arranged, driven in swing rod During cabinet body is gone up and down, since opposite movement tendency is presented in cabinet body and stripper plate, when cabinet body is located at a high position, it is located at low level Stripper plate can squish capsule, make its other side rise, play a supporting role to cabinet body.When cabinet body is in low level, on stripper plate It rises, cell parts gas is mobile to stripper plate side, when remaining to be supported to cabinet body.Therefore, by setting air bag, it can be achieved that Cabinet body is supported, reduces cabinet body to the pressure of swing rod etc., to reduce its deflection;It is conducive to extend the entirety of high voltage power distributing cabinet Service life.
Further, the driving member is driven gear, is fixedly connected in second rotating bar and engages with driven gear Driving gear.It is opposite to realize that the first rotating bar and the second rotating bar carry out by the way of driving gear and driven gear cooperation Rotation, structure is simpler, easy to loading and unloading, convenient for safeguarding.
Further, it is equipped with sprocket wheel on the output shaft of second rotating bar and motor, is sequentially connected between two sprocket wheels Chain.It is more stable by the way of chain drive.
Further, the motor is servo motor, and the controller for controlling motor positive and inverse is equipped in the cabinet body.When It is equipped with controller in preceding many power distribution cabinets, can be realized by controller and power distribution cabinet is remotely controlled;Motor is set as watching Motor is taken, and controls the positive and negative rotation of servo motor by controller;After cabinet body rises to certain altitude and rainwater recession;It can lead to Controller control motor rotation is crossed, realizes the decline of cabinet body;To safer.

Specific embodiment
It is further described below by specific embodiment:
Appended drawing reference in Figure of description includes: cabinet body 1, pressure switch 2, floating plate 3, air bag 4, driven gear 5, connects Bar 6, eccentric wheel 7, the first rotating bar 8, limit plate 9, slide bar 10, swing rod 11, the second rotating bar 12, gag lever post 13, driving gear 14, cam 15, cam path 16, pedestal 17, stripper plate 18, servo motor 19.
Embodiment is substantially as shown in Fig. 1: a kind of high voltage power distributing cabinet, including cabinet body 1 and lifting device, lifting device include Pedestal 17 and transmission group are fixedly connected with servo motor 19 at the top of pedestal 17;Transmission group includes swing rod 11, slide bar 10, connects Bar 6 and the first rotating bar 8 and the second rotating bar 12 being rotatably connected on pedestal 17;First rotating bar 8 and the second rotating bar 12 Central axes be not fixedly connected with eccentric wheel 7 and driven gear 5 in same level and vertical plane, the first rotating bar 8;Second The driving gear 14 engaged with driven gear 5 is fixedly connected in rotating bar 12;One end of connecting rod 6 is socketed on eccentric wheel 7, even The other end of bar 6 and 10 one end of slide bar are rotatablely connected, and pedestal 17, which is equipped with, limits the limit plate that slide bar 10 is slided in vertical direction 9, the specially vertical direction of limit plate 9 is equipped with through slot, and 10 vertical sliding of slide bar is connected in through slot;The other end of slide bar 10 It is rotatablely connected with one end of swing rod 11;Cam 15 is fixedly connected in second rotating bar 12, cam 15 is equipped with cam path 16, pendulum One end of gag lever post 13 is fixedly connected on bar 11, the other end of gag lever post 13 is located in cam path 16;It second rotating bar 12 and watches It takes and is equipped with sprocket wheel on the output shaft of motor 19, be sequentially connected with chain between two sprocket wheels;Cabinet body 1 is detachably connected by screw In the one end of swing rod 11 far from slide bar 10, sliding slot is equipped on the outer wall of cabinet body 1 vertically, slidably connects floating plate 3, cabinet in sliding slot The pressure switch 2 for controlling 19 on-off of servo motor is additionally provided on body 1, pressure switch 2 includes the pressure for receiving pressure End, the upper end face contact of pressure end and floating plate 3;Turned by pin between connecting rod 6 and slide bar 10, between slide bar 10 and swing rod 11 Dynamic connection;Pressure switch 2 uses electronic pressure switch 2;The power supply of pressure switch 2 and servo motor 19 can be by cabinet body 1 Power supply be powered, can also by be equipped with battery be powered.
Swing rod 11 is rotatably connected to connecting rod close to one end of slide bar 10, and the bottom of connecting rod is fixedly connected with stripper plate 18;Air bag 4 is fixedly connected on pedestal 17, air bag 4 is located at the lower end of pedestal 17;The bottom of cabinet body 1 and the bottom of stripper plate 18 Contacted with the upper surface of air bag 4.
Specific implementation process is as follows: in use, the pressure value of setting pressure switch 2, is fixed on ground for pedestal 17, passes through Pedestal 17 fixes high voltage power distributing cabinet on the ground;Reverse starting servo motor 19, servo motor 19 drive the second rotating bar 12 On cam 15 and driving gear 14 rotate, driving gear 14 drive driven gear 5, driven gear 5 drive 8 He of the first rotating bar Eccentric wheel 7 rotates, and eccentric wheel 7 drives the connecting rod 6 for being socketed in its outside to rise in certain altitude range, and connecting rod 6 rose One end that band moving slide-bar 10 rises, and then swing rod 11 is promoted to connect with slide bar 10 in journey rises;One end of the connection cabinet body 1 of swing rod 11 Decline, until cabinet body 1 is bottomed out and contacted (as shown in Figure 1) with air bag 4.When basement or tunnel accumulated rain water, drift Kickboard 3 swims on the water surface and acts on the pressure end with pressure switch 2, when the extruding force that pressure end is subject to is greater than set pressure When force value, pressure switch 2 is connected, so that the positive starting of servo motor 19;Servo motor 19 drives in the second rotating bar 12 Cam 15 and driving gear 14 rotate, driving gear 14 drive driven gear 5 rotate, driven gear 5 drive the first rotating bar 8 It is rotated with eccentric wheel 7, eccentric wheel 7 drives the connecting rod 6 for being socketed in its outside to decline in certain altitude range, and connecting rod 6 declines Band moving slide-bar 10 declines in the process, and then one end decline for promoting swing rod 11 to connect with slide bar 10.At the same time, when the first rotation When bar 8 rotates, under the action of driving member, the second rotating bar 12 is rotated backward, and then drives cam 15 connected to it reversed Rotation at this point, the gag lever post 13 on swing rod 11 is limited in cam path 16, and connect one end presentation of slide bar 10 with swing rod 11 Opposite swing posture;That is: when one end that swing rod 11 connects slide bar 10 is in low level, the other end of swing rod 11 is in a high position, causes So that the cabinet body 1 being fixed on swing rod 11 is detached from ground and be located on the water surface, so that cabinet body 1 be prevented to flood (such as Fig. 2 by rainwater It is shown);On the other hand, it during one end that swing rod 11 connects slide bar 10 declines, drives pressure ram to be pressed down against air bag 4, makes The gas obtained in air bag 4 is mobile to the side of cabinet body 1, and then plays a supporting role to cabinet body 1.
In order to remotely control, the plc controller for controlling 19 positive and negative rotation of servo motor can be equipped in cabinet body 1;Work as cabinet After body 1 rises to certain altitude, the steering of servo motor 19 can be remotely controlled by plc controller, and then make under 1 height of cabinet body Drop, use is safer, while avoiding the other component in high voltage power distributing cabinet and deforming because of long-time stress.
